In 2019-2020, the average part-time undergraduate tuition at UTC was $160 per credit hour for both in-state and out-of-state students. The average full-time tuition and fees for undergraduates are shown in the table below.
In State | Out of State | |
---|---|---|
Tuition | $5,616 | $5,616 |
Fees | $750 | $750 |
Books and Supplies | $1,000 | $1,000 |
